Mac M2 Java 多版本管理

发布时间 2024-01-10 10:49:53作者: vx_guanchaoguo0

安装jenv

brew install jenv

//  也可以直接下载 效果一样的
git clone https://github.com/jenv/jenv.git ~/.jenv

设置环境变量

 echo 'export PATH="$HOME/.jenv/bin:$PATH"' >> ~/.bash_profile && echo 'eval "$(jenv init -)"' >> ~/.bash_profile
// 重载  立即生效 
source ~/.bash_profile

添加已经存在java

sudo jenv add /Library/Java/JavaVirtualMachines/jdk1.8.0_202.jdk/Contents/Home jdk1.8 added &&
sudo jenv add /usr/local/opt/openjdk@11 jdk11 added

// 也可以手工添加
cd ~/.jenv/versions/ && ln -s /Library/Java/JavaVirtualMachines/jdk1.8.0_202.jdk/Contents/Home jdk1.8

查看版本

jenv versions

切换版本

// 局部
jenv local jdk11

// 全局
jenv global jdk11